Question 1: What printing methods are typically used on promotional USB drives?
Common methods include screen printing, pad printing, UV printing, and laser engraving. Screen and pad printing are suitable for simpler designs with fewer colors, while UV printing allows for full-color, photo-realistic images. Laser engraving provides a durable, permanent mark, often preferred for metal or wood casings.
Question 2: What materials are most suitable for custom USB drives?
Plastic, metal (aluminum, stainless steel), and wood are frequently used. Plastic offers affordability and versatility in shape and color. Metal provides durability and a premium feel. Wood offers a unique aesthetic and is considered an environmentally friendly option.
Question 3: Are there limitations to the designs that can be printed on personalized USB drives?
Yes. Intricate designs with very fine details may not reproduce accurately, particularly with screen or pad printing. Gradient colors may require special printing techniques to achieve smooth transitions. The printable area is also limited by the drive’s physical size and shape.
Question 4: How can one ensure the printed design on USB sticks is durable and long-lasting?
Selecting a printing method appropriate for the material is crucial. UV printing and laser engraving generally offer superior durability compared to screen or pad printing. Applying a protective coating or laminate can further enhance the longevity of the printed design.
Question 5: What file formats are recommended for submitting designs for printing on memory sticks?
Vector-based formats, such as Adobe Illustrator (.AI) or Encapsulated PostScript (.EPS), are preferred as they allow for scaling without loss of quality. High-resolution raster images (300 DPI or higher) in formats like .TIFF or .JPEG may be acceptable, depending on the printing method and design complexity.
Question 6: How does the capacity of the USB drive affect its printability?
The storage capacity of the drive does not directly impact printability. However, higher capacity drives may have a slightly different physical design, potentially altering the available print area. It is important to confirm the print dimensions with the supplier before finalizing the design.

Optimizing the Use of Printable Flash Drives
Effective utilization of memory sticks designed for customization requires a strategic approach, encompassing design considerations, material selection, and printing techniques. The following guidelines offer insights for maximizing the impact and longevity of these promotional tools.
Tip 1: Prioritize High-Resolution Artwork. Submitting artwork with a resolution of at least 300 DPI is crucial for achieving sharp and detailed prints. Vector-based files are preferable for scalability without compromising image quality.
Tip 2: Select Appropriate Printing Methods. The choice of printing method depends on the complexity of the design and the material of the drive. UV printing is suitable for full-color images, while laser engraving offers durability on metal or wood surfaces.
Tip 3: Consider Material Properties. Different materials respond differently to printing processes. Plastic allows for vibrant colors, metal offers a premium feel, and wood provides a unique aesthetic. Understanding these properties ensures optimal print adherence and appearance.
Tip 4: Optimize Design for the Available Space. The printable area on the drive is limited. Designs should be concise and impactful, avoiding excessive detail that may become illegible at a small scale.
Tip 5: Incorporate Brand Consistency. The design should align with the brand’s visual identity, utilizing consistent colors, fonts, and logos to reinforce brand recognition.
Tip 6: Test Before Mass Production: Always request a sample print run before committing to a large order. This allows for verification of color accuracy, print quality, and overall design effectiveness.
Tip 7: Protect the Printed Surface: Consider applying a protective coating or laminate to the printed area to enhance its durability and resistance to scratches or fading, especially on frequently used devices.
